Nadim Naaman will appear in a production of Andrew Lloyd Webber and Alan Ayckbourn's By Jeeves! in Bowness-on-Windermere later this year.

Currently playing Raoul in the West End production of The Phantom of the Opera, Naaman will be joined by Bill Champion when the musical opens at the Old Laundry Theatre in October as part of the theatre's 25th anniversary season.

By Jeeves is based on the novels of PG Wodehouse which are about the valet (Champion) of a rich young Londoner called Bertie (Naaman). Webber and Ayckbourn's musical premiered in 1975, and was revived in the West End in 1996. Ayckbourn will direct the Bowness-on-Windermere production.

The full cast includes Jamie Baughan, Katie Birtill, Howard Chadwick, Joshua Manning, Oliver Maudsley, Naomi Petersen, Nigel Richards and Melle Stewart.

It will have new sets designed by the Old Laundry Theatre's owner Roger Glossop and choreography by Sheila Carter, both of whom worked with Ayckbourn on the 1996 production.

By Jeeves! will run at the Old Laundry Theatre in Bowness-on-Windermere from 9 October to 4 November, with previews from 6 October.
